Put Bar of Stiff Fondant in Hive
- Took out bar I had previously harvested completely -- they have no intention of building comb on it at this time.
- Cut a bulge out of the last honey bar, slid it over, and added the bar of fondant I made. Basically the hive should be ready for winter now.
- As best I can tell they have at least 10 bars full of capped honey.
- Did not see any small hive beetles.
- Goldenrod still smells bad!
- Did this all without smoke or anything since there were very few bees in the honey area
- Bees started at least examining the fondant frame, not sure if they are actually eating it already or what. Need to check again.
